Common Issues & Solutions

| Problem | Solution | |---------|----------| | "Please insert original disc" | SecuROM issue. Use GOG version or apply No-CD patch (for legal owners only). | | Black screen on launch | Run in Windows XP SP3 compatibility + disable fullscreen optimizations. | | Crash after intro videos | Delete/rename the Video folder inside the install directory. | | No audio in cutscenes | Install OpenAL (included with GOG version or download from OpenAL.org). | | Low FPS on high-end GPU | Force V-Sync off in your GPU control panel. The 64-bit exe helps. |

Verifying installation & testing

  1. First run:
    • Launch FarCry.exe as Administrator one time.
    • Verify main menu appears, audio plays, and demo/cutscene runs.
  2. Check graphics settings:
    • Set resolution and quality to target performance; reduce settings if unstable.
  3. Test a mission or benchmark map for 10–15 minutes to observe stability, audio sync, and input responsiveness.
  4. If using dgVoodoo2, validate that the wrapper reports in its log (dgVoodoo.log) and that expected DLLs load.
